National Geographic’s WWII Drama ‘A Small Light’ Premieres on Disney+ in May
A new, limited series is coming to Disney+ in May. National Geographic’s A Small Light is a biographical, WWII drama, that tells the story of Miep Gies.
A Small Light
Gies aided in helping people escape the Nazi’s gaze during World War II. D23 shares that heroes like Gies cast “a small light in the darkest of times.”

Bel Powley plays Miep. The story begins when her boss Otto Frank, played by Liev Schrieber, inquires if she will assist in hiding his family from the Nazis.

True to form, Miep agrees without a second thought. She and her husband Jan, played by Joe Cole, agree to protect the family, and others, who stay hidden above Otto’s Amsterdam business.

Powley shares, “I found the character of Miep to be incredibly relatable as a young woman. She was a normal girl, who loved dancing, going out with her friends, and talking about how handsome she found her husband. She was a frivolous, fiercely independent young woman before she found herself in extreme circumstances.”

The series focuses on day-to-day life amidst harrowing circumstances. Executive Producer and Director Susanna Fogel shares, “They’re people who have rich emotional experiences… that aren’t just about the highest-stakes things that are happening, but about their relationships with each other.”

Schreiber adds, “What I thought Bel and Joe did so beautifully was the human pieces, the things that are fun to watch [like their married life]. The person who is kind of flaky actually ends up keeping the Franks alive for two years, and we see that relationship [develop] over the years.”
